About Akaren
Situated in Japan's Kagoshima region, Akaren is a town that forms an important part of the local area. The city's population stands at approximately 6,629, reflecting its role as an important local centre.
The city's coordinates — 28.32°N, 129.93°E — place it in the Northern Eastern Hemisphere. All local activities follow the Asia/Tokyo timezone. The city's location within the temperate zone affords it a climate broadly suited to both agriculture and urban life.
